[jboss-user] [JBoss Web Services Users] - Using abstract classes in services: JBOSSWS Native stack

I've got Q:
Is it possiable for such code to work:
| public class A {
| ... getters/setters
| }
|
| public class B1 extends A {
| ... getters/setters
| }
|
| public class B2 extends A {
| ... getters/setters
| }
|
| @WebService
| public class SomeWebService {
|
| public B doIt(B value) {
|
| if (value instaceof B1) {
| ....
| return (B1)value
| }
| }
|
| }
|
On the client and server sides I'm expecting that I get proper type cast.
I've tried code above, but it doesn't work. Are there any trick? May be, somehow, I can use generic methods ? May be there are special annotation to say wsprovide/wsconsume what types should service expect and return ?
